Transformational AI and Business Strategy

Integrate AI to manage, lead, and solve complex business problems.

Artificial intelligence is transforming business, and you need to be prepared. Whether you work in marketing, finance, operations, or technology, this program equips you to turn AI potential into real strategic outcomes.

You will develop a clear understanding of what AI can do for your organization and how to separate the hype from the reality. You will learn how to evaluate which AI projects are worth pursuing and how to align them with your business goals.

In this immersive program, you will:

  • Explore the full range of AI technologies including machine learning, natural language processing, and predictive and prescriptive analytics
  • Learn how to evaluate your current data and get it AI-ready
  • Gain strategies to prepare your workforce for technological change and upskill your teams
  • Understand the ethical considerations and potential risks of AI adoption
  • Build a roadmap to integrate AI into your business strategy for long-term growth

You will learn from Carnegie Mellon's renowned faculty and engage with senior leaders facing similar challenges. This is your opportunity to take control of AI and guide your organization into the future with confidence.

Key Takeaways

  • Develop an understanding of the data science behind AI technology
  • Understand AI’s current capabilities, limitations, and emerging trends
  • Identify new business opportunities enabled by AI and update your organization’s strategy to prepare for the potential impact of AI  
  • Evaluate your organization’s current data infrastructure and discover what changes might be needed to make it AI-ready
  • How to upskill your team to prepare for technological transformation
  • Understand ethical concerns of AI technology and potential impacts on diversity, equity and inclusion

Who Should Attend

  • Directors, senior managers, and leaders tasked with implementation of AI strategy across the organization. This program focuses on high-level strategy, including exploring potential business opportunities enabled by AI, communicating the value of AI, and understanding the ethics of adopting AI. Though an overview of the data science that powers AI-technology will be covered, no prior knowledge of data science or analytics is required.
